Yes, it does appear to be the later type barrel insert, with an "extra" short spacer that would/could allow the unit to be used in a 6" barreled luger.

It is not a period piece of the kit; but useful.

I made one for my kit and have used it in a 6" "navy" shooter. Works fine, and actually looks better when installed.

There are several multi-page discussions w/pics of the various mfg's and variations of the conversion units on this forum. [Search!] :)

I don't own one but do read any thread that pops up, and they seem to go for ~$450 - ~$600 on GB & eBay. Even the incomplete ones list at the lower price; wooden box doesn't really seem to affect value unless an actual military-issue box with accessories. ;)

The ERMA unit seems to be most common; the Lothar-Walther next. The Metric caliber doesn't have much following here [4mm?], the sub-caliber ammunition must be hard to find even on The Continent. :rolleyes:

The longer K98 conversions pop up occasionally for higher prices.
